One reliable master deck for live events

Many event presenters build an agenda deck and then link to separate speaker or section decks. That can be risky for timer add-ins, because the add-in may not initialise reliably when another PowerPoint file is opened from a hyperlink.

Recommended setup: keep all timed sections inside one master PowerPoint deck. UbiTimer can then help you prepare each section and use Timer Groups to control timing across slide ranges.

Recommended workflow

Use this workflow when preparing a conference, training day, assembly or multi-speaker deck.

Build one master PowerPoint deck

Place the agenda and all speaker or activity sections inside the same PowerPoint file.

Prepare each timed section

Use Conference Deck Builder to name the section, set the duration and add a clear section badge.

Create a Timer Group for the slide range

Use Timer Groups to control the timer across the full section, such as slides 2–5 or slides 6–12.

Add agenda navigation buttons

Add jump and return button markers, then use PowerPoint’s Action Settings or Link options to connect them to the correct slides.

Rehearse the deck

Run the slideshow and check that each section starts with the correct timer and continues across the expected slides.

Navigation note: UbiTimer can add visual jump and return buttons. To make them clickable during Slide Show, use PowerPoint’s built-in Action Settings or Link options and choose the target slide.

Frequently asked questions

Can UbiTimer automatically create clickable slide links?

UbiTimer can add the visual jump and return button markers. To make them clickable during Slide Show, use PowerPoint’s built-in Action Settings or Link options to connect each button to the correct slide.

Why use one master deck instead of linked PowerPoint files?

A single master deck is more reliable for live timing because the UbiTimer add-in remains active in the same PowerPoint file. Opening separate linked decks during a slideshow can be less predictable.

Can I use Timer Groups with Conference Deck Builder?

Yes. This is the recommended setup. Conference Deck Builder helps prepare each section, while Timer Groups controls the running timer across the slide range.

Can the presenter see the timer privately?

Yes, use UbiTimer Presenter Companion for a private presenter timer window. This is useful when the audience should not see the timer.
